Bringing your dream home to life requires careful planning and a dash of creativity. Ghar ka naksha, the traditional Indian blueprint, serves as your guide across this exciting journey. It's where you picture every detail, from the design of rooms to the flow between them. Start by cataloging your needs and aspirations. Evaluate the number of bedrooms, bathrooms, and living spaces you need. Don't forget essential features like a well-equipped kitchen, a cozy common room, and sufficient storage space.
- Once your requirements are clear, it's time to imagine your ideal home. Explore different architectural styles that resonate with you. Consult an experienced architect who can help you transform your vision into a functional plan.
- Bear in mind that your ghar ka naksha should not only be aesthetically pleasing but also promote comfort and functionality. Incorporate natural light, ventilation, and a layout that encourages smooth movement throughout the house.
Ultimately, don't be afraid to customize your design. Add unique features that showcase your personality and build a home that truly feels like yours.

Evolving Beyond Walls: Modern Indian Architecture Trends
Modern Indian architecture embraces a dynamic blend of tradition and innovation. Designers are breaking the boundaries of convention, crafting structures that represent the country's rich cultural heritage while embracing contemporary aesthetics. From eco-friendly building practices to the integration of cultural motifs, Indian architects are defining a new era of architectural expression.
A key trend is the highlight on community spaces. Architects are imagining buildings that promote social interaction and a sense of belonging. Public parks, plazas, and shared amenities are becoming integral parts of modern Indian urban design.
Another notable trend is the incorporation of locally sourced materials. This not only reduces the environmental impact but also celebrates the diversity of India's natural resources. From handcrafted terracotta tiles to recycled steel, Indian architects are promoting the reuse of traditional materials in innovative ways.
